Free School And Football College

Everton in the Community made history in 2012 when it became the first club-community partnership to win Government permission to open a free school.

The Everton Free School and Sixth Form College was officially opened in 2015 and can house 200 students with classroom facilities, a sports hall and more ensuring every student has access to the best possible curriculum which suits their needs.

The building on Spellow Lane is located adjacent to The People's Hub and offers alternative educational opportunities and experiences of the highest quality to young people aged 14-16 who have struggled in main stream education. It also offers an open sixth form which attracts 16 to 19-year-old students who choose to study sport within the environment and surroundings of a Premier League football club.
